It all depends on the type and mix of bird feed in the feeder. If it's Wild Bird feed in general, it's OK for a parakeet yet it is not wise for it to be the entire parakeet diet. A healthy diet for a parakeet consists of seeds, pellets, fruits, and vegetables. Reference Link: http://www.petbudgie.com/feeding/
